Energy in Hawaii is a mixture of renewable resources and fossil fuel complicated by the lack of fossil fuel resources and state's isolated location. Hawaii relies heavily on imports of coal and petroleum for power.

Renewable energy production is increasing. Hawaii has the highest share of petroleum use in the United States.
About 26 % of electricity was from renewable sources, including hydro, wind, geothermal and solar.

It was a 2010. and the Australian actor, Alex had just been offered the lead role in reboot of the classic crime novel, drama Hawaii Five-0, putting on the shoes of the legendary Jack Lord. In these shoes he would play the 50th state's reserved top cop, Steve McGarrett. 

Accepting meant moving to Oahu, in the center of the planet's loveliest island archipelago. It should have been a no-brainer. 

Cue that big wave and the theme song by the energy ventures: dum-dum-duh-da-da-dum...

"I was conflicted" says Alex, reflecting on the decision from his house in Waikiki's idyllic Diamond Head. "I'd done two network shows before that, neither of which had gone past a season." 

Alex played private/vampire investigator Mick St. John on the short-lived 2007. supernatural romance Moonlight. A year later, he was Dr. Andy Yablonski on the medical drama Three Rivers, which was played just 8 episodes. 

Though anything seemed better than being penniless in Los Angeles, to suffer through another failed show in the middle of the Pacific, 2,500 miles from the coast or mainland... 

That was a risk he wasn't sure he wanted to take.
